Snowshill is a picturesque North Cotswold village most known for its unspoilt beauty and fantastic views over the Severn Vale. The village is home to Snowshill Manor which is now a National Trust property, and an excellent public house. The village of Broadway lies approximately 3 miles to the north offering excellent shopping facilities. The larger cultural and shopping centres for the area are Cheltenham (approx. 15 miles) and Stratford-upon-Avon (approx 15 miles). There is a mainline train station to London/Paddington at Honeybourne (approx. 9.5 miles) and Moreton-in-Marsh (approx 14 miles) scheduled time approximately 90 minutes.
